Erengrad is one of the great cities of Kislev, a hardy port set upon the mouth of the River Lynsk where it meets the cold grey waters of the Sea of Claws. It is a city of merchants and sailors, of onion-domed towers and salt-stained wharves, standing as the northern realm's chief window upon the wider world and its trade with distant Marienburg and beyond.

Life in Erengrad is hard and unforgiving, as it is throughout Kislev. The city is battered by the frigid winds of the north and menaced by Norscan raiders who prowl the Sea of Claws in their longships, ever hungry for plunder. Its people are a stern and resilient folk, quick to reach for axe or blade, their faith placed in the ancient gods of the oblast and the strength of their kremlin walls.

Erengrad has weathered siege and sorrow across the long centuries, for it lies perilously exposed to the perils of the north. Yet its harbours still teem with ships and its markets with goods from across the Old World, a testament to the stubborn endurance of Kislevite folk. In a land where survival is a daily struggle, Erengrad stands as a bulwark of trade and defiance upon the cold northern shore.
